Eye-Tracking Studies Reveal Early Developmental Differences in Infants Later Identified as Autistic

Research explores how gaze patterns in early infancy may help identify children who could benefit from developmental supports, while emphasizing individual variability and current study limitations.

By The Spectrum Brief newsroom · 1 hour ago·Based on peer-reviewed research
Share

Understanding Early Developmental Patterns

Research continues to explore how infants' gaze patterns may relate to later neurodevelopmental identification. A 2024 study in Nature (n=59) found that a brief eye-tracking protocol showed promise for research applications, building on earlier work by Jones and Klin (2013) that documented changing visual attention patterns in some infants later identified as autistic.

What the Research Shows

Studies have identified group-level differences in how infants who later receive autism diagnoses distribute their visual attention. A 2021 Nature study (n=89 high-risk infants) found these differences detectable by 4 months, while a 2023 systematic review noted the need for larger, more representative samples. As The Transmitter reported in 2024, these findings show measurable differences in social attention patterns at the population level.

Potential Applications and Limitations

While autism identification typically occurs around age 3-4, this research may eventually help families access supports earlier. Some studies, like those reviewed in Frontiers 2026, explore how developmental supports might be tailored to individual needs. However, researchers emphasize these tools aren't yet ready for clinical use. The lead author of the 2024 Nature paper notes: 'We see meaningful group differences, but considerable individual variation means we can't predict outcomes for specific babies.'

Ethical Considerations

This research raises important questions about neurodiversity and early identification. As discussed in NIH MedlinePlus, any future applications would need to balance potential benefits with respect for neurological differences. Autistic self-advocates have emphasized that visual attention patterns represent differences rather than deficits, as some individuals find direct eye contact uncomfortable while developing other communication strengths.
